More Iron Man 2 Casting News



Hey Readers. Today VANTAGE gives you guys even more casting news from the anticipated sequel, Iron Man 2.

Variety is now reporting that Emily Blunt (The Devil Wears Prada) is in talks to join the feature film. She is currently up for the role of Natasha Romanoff.

Natasha Romanoff is a Soviet super spy who's alter ego is the Black Widow, a femme fatale who sports a skintight black costume that is enhanced by high-tech weaponry.

If the role does go to Emily, she will be joining Robert Downey Jr., Gwyneth Paltrow, Don Cheadle, and the recently announced villains, Mickey Rourke and Sam Rockwell.

Iron Man 2 is set to go into production this spring with the hopes for a May 7, 2010 release date.

Rourke And Rockwell For Iron Man 2 Villains


Iron Man 2 is the highly anticipated sequel to the monster hit Iron Man starring Robert Downey Jr. The movie is currently in production, and the question on everyone's mind is, who will the villains be this time around?

9 1/2 Weeks star, Mickey Rourke is in talks to play a Russian character named Ivan, who becomes a man with deadly, technologically enhanced coils. Variety reports that his character will ultimately become The Crimson Dynamo. He is considered to be the "evil version" of Iron Man because he battles Iron Man with a nuclear powered armor.

Charlie's Angels star, Sam Rockwell is also in talks to play Justin Hammer, a multibillionaire businessman who is the rival of Tony Stark.

Rourke and Rockwell could join an already star-studded cast of Robert Downey Jr, Gwyneth Paltrow, and Don Cheadle, who is replacing Terrence Howard as Rhodey.

Don Cheadle To Play War Machine!


"This Is So Going In My Blog,"

According to our sources, actor, Don Cheadle (Hotel Rwanda) is set to replace Terrence Howard in Iron Man 2. Howard played Col. James 'Rhodey' Rhodes, Tony Stark's best friend, and future War Machine.

The reasons for the replacement have been unclear so far, but some are saying that Howard fell through due to financial differences, among other reasons of course.

Marvel, who had long wanted to work with Cheadle, decided to take the role in a different direction and approach Cheadle, who is currently filming, Brooklyn's Finest.

Iron Man 2 is set to be released on May 7, 2010. Jon Favreau will return as director, Downey Jr. as Iron Man, and Gwyneth Paltrow as Pepper Potts.
